Barr Camp Introduce
Barr Camp provides a unique camping experience specifically tailored for hikers, offering a warm and welcoming respite along the trails near Manitou Springs, Colorado. This camp is ideal for those seeking an overnight stay during their hiking adventures.
Location and Environment:
Barr Camp is located on Hydro St, Manitou Springs, CO 80829. It serves as a midpoint or stopping point for hikers, particularly those hiking Pikes Peak via the Barr Trail. The environment is mountainous and wooded, providing a natural and rustic setting.
Services and Features:
The camp offers lean-to shelters for overnight camping, providing protection from the elements. Guests appreciate the warm atmosphere and friendly camp staff. A notable feature is the all-you-can-eat pancake breakfast served in the morning. The camp also provides a reliable water source for filtering and well-maintained bathrooms. While some mosquitoes may be present around sunset, bugs are generally not a significant issue. The camp serves as a place to warm up and rest during hiking trips.

The new caretakers Rachel & Jared are doing an amazing job. We stayed in the upper cabin - it is a bare bones place to sleep and the wood stove is not usable. The toilet house is nice. The food super good - way better than I expected. The spaghetti sauce is a well seasoned vegetarian "meat" sauce with a bit of a kick, and they have shaker parm and garlic bread to go with. All you can eat. The pancakes are whole wheat with apple and walnut mixed in, choice of real maple syrup or fake. Good quality hot drinks too. Very glampy. Will do it all again. A+++
An absolute must-do experience! We reserved the main cabin so we needn't have carried our sleeping bags (would've saved us some weight). Lots of people that you meet and hang out with...the cabin has a little seating area with books, board games, a guitar, hot chocolate/coffee/tea and they serve the most delicious spaghetti ever! Sleep was pretty comfortable on the mattresses. It is hostel style so there will be other parties sleeping with you. We only had 9 people and the cabin can host up to 17 I think. So we had lots of room. The "necessary rooms" are very clean and stocked with toilet paper. Get torches or headlights for the night. Water source needs a filtration system. 100% recommend this!!
